SetOperationBase Sınıf

Tanım

İki tablo kaynağı arasında ayarlanmış bir işlemi temsil eden bir ifade.

Bu tür genellikle veritabanı sağlayıcıları (ve diğer uzantılar) tarafından kullanılır. Genellikle uygulama kodunda kullanılmaz.

public abstract class SetOperationBase : Microsoft.EntityFrameworkCore.Query.SqlExpressions.TableExpressionBase
type SetOperationBase = class
    inherit TableExpressionBase
Public MustInherit Class SetOperationBase
Inherits TableExpressionBase
Devralma
SetOperationBase
Türetilmiş

Oluşturucular

SetOperationBase(String, SelectExpression, SelectExpression, Boolean)

SetOperationBase sınıfının yeni bir örneğini oluşturur.

Özellikler

Alias

Bu tablo kaynağına atanan diğer ad.

Alias

Bu tablo kaynağına atanan diğer ad.

(Devralındığı yer: TableExpressionBase)
IsDistinct

Sonucun yinelenen satırları kaldırıp kaldırmayacaklarını belirten bool değeri.

NodeType (Devralındığı yer: TableExpressionBase)
Source1

Ayarlama işlemi için ilk kaynak.

Source2

Ayarlama işlemi ikinci kaynağı.

Type (Devralındığı yer: TableExpressionBase)

Yöntemler

Equals(Object)
GetHashCode() System.Linq.Expressions.Expression.GetHashCode
Print(ExpressionPrinter)

Kullanılarak verilen ifadenin yazdırılabilir bir dize temsilini oluşturur ExpressionPrinter .

(Devralındığı yer: TableExpressionBase)
VisitChildren(ExpressionVisitor) (Devralındığı yer: TableExpressionBase)

Belirtik Arabirim Kullanımları

IPrintableExpression.Print(ExpressionPrinter)

Kullanılarak verilen ifadenin yazdırılabilir bir dize temsilini oluşturur ExpressionPrinter .

(Devralındığı yer: TableExpressionBase)

Şunlara uygulanır